The CF33xx Series utilizes
fundamental and 3rd overtone
crystal technology to provide
a low jitter output frequency.
This oscillator provides all the
electrical features of the
5x7mm SMD C33XX series in
a standard 9x14mm SMD foot
print. Available on tape and
reel in quantities of 500ea.
